Bechukotai | Rebuke and Memory, by Rav Yitzchak Etshalom
Why is the rebuke (תוכחה) in Vayikra so much softer than its counterpart in Devarim?
Just having "gotten up" from Shiv'a for his beloved sister, שושנה תמר ז"ל, Rav Etshalom shares observations about the תוכחה, contrasting it with the much more severe threats in Devarim 28 (Ki Tavo) and commenting on the role of memory in the process of moving forward from mourning. יהא זכרה ברוך
